Drill Bits 101 I’ve used dowels in a variety of woodworking projects having bought myself a pretty decent doweling jig a few years ago. The jig itself came with a twist drill bit for each of the three dowel sizes. For my dowel joinery I often need to drill holes of two different depths; so sometimes it is handy to have two bits of the same diameter with stops set at the different depths. One day I inadvertently was using both a twist bit and a brad point bit and noticed very different results. For example, drilling into end grain was far more difficult with a brad point bit than with the twist bit. All of this got me wondering about the different types of woodworking drill bits. Hence my investigation into the family tree of woodworking drill bits. Note that many drill bits may be multi-purpose, but generally speaking there are different families of bits for plastic, metal(s), tile, and masonry, etc. The basic job of a drill bit of course is to stay centered and not wander, cut the wood to form a round hole, and eject the chips. Seems simple, but not so perhaps, which is why there are so many types of drill bits and even options on lips, lands, flutes, margins, and other design elements – details beyond the scope of Bevel Cut. Of all the types, the common twist drill, invented by Steven Morse in 1863 and covered in US Patent 38119 is the simplest. The V-angle of the tip can vary from 60 to 118 degrees, with the latter being most common in today’s hardware stores according to my own research. -

PAUL SELLERS’ WORKBENCH MEASUREMENTS AND CUTTING LIST PAUL SELLERS’ WORKBENCH MEASUREMENTS AND CUTTING LIST NOTE When putting together the cutting list for my workbench, I worked in imperial, the system with which I am most comfortable. I was not happy, however, to then provide direct conversions to metric because to be accurate and ensure an exact fit this would involve providing measurements in fractions of millimetres. When I do work in metric I find it more comfortable to work with rounded numbers, therefore I have created two slightly different sets of measurements. This means that in places the imperial measurement given is not a direct conversion of the metric measurement given. Dual Marking Gauge U.S. Des. Pat. No. D677,179 The Veritas® Dual Marking Gauge has two rods mounted eccentrically in the reference face. One rod has a non-rotating wheel cutter whose bevel faces the reference face (outside cutter) and the other has a non-rotating wheel cutter whose bevel faces away from it (inside cutter), allowing the gauge to be used in a wide range of applications. The hardened steel wheel cutters cut wood fi bers rather than tear them, and produce fi ne cut- lines, ideal for chisel registration. The most common use for this gauge would be as a mortise gauge for scribing both sides of a mortise. Unlike other mortise gauges, the cutters on the Veritas Dual Marking Gauge are used independently, scribing just one line at a time. As a result, this marking gauge can be used anywhere a project requires repeated marking of two dimensions. The individual wheel cutters can be completely retracted into the reference face, and the gauge can function as a single-cutter marking gauge. For most traditional uses, the outside cutter (bevel facing the reference face) would be used; however, for thicknessing a workpiece, the inside cutter (bevel facing away from the reference face) would be used. The eccentric confi guration of the rods maximizes the size of the reference surface, while maintaining the overall size of the gauge. The short side can also be used if space is restricted. As an added advantage, the eccentric nature means this gauge is much less likely to roll off the work surface. -
